The original cost of a comic book was $3.95. The store markup on the comic book was 20%. What is the store's price for the comic book?

Answer:

$4.74

Step-by-step explanation:

When you find out what 20% of $3.95 is, you multiply 3.95 by 0.2, getting 0.79, which you should add to 3.95, getting 4.74.

Another way of doing this is to multiply 3.95 by 1.2, to get 4.74
